Residential Ramp Installation in Wilmington, NC

Residential ramp installation services involve designing and constructing accessible ramps that facilitate safe and convenient entry to homes. These projects typically include installing ramps for wheelchair access, adjusting existing ramps to meet specific height or width requirements, or building new ramps for added mobility support around residential properties. Property owners often seek these services to improve accessibility for family members or visitors with mobility challenges, or to comply with accessibility standards for safety and convenience.

Before requesting residential ramp installation, homeowners usually want to understand the different types of ramps available, such as portable or permanent structures, and what materials are best suited for their property’s environment. It’s also important to consider the slope, dimensions, and placement of the ramp to ensure it meets individual needs and adheres to local building guidelines. Clarifying these details helps in planning a functional, durable, and aesthetically appropriate solution for enhancing home accessibility.

Residential Ramp Installation Questions

What types of residential ramps are available for installation? Residential ramps can include portable, modular, or custom-built options to suit different property needs and accessibility requirements.

What materials are commonly used for residential ramps? Common materials include wood, aluminum, and composite materials, chosen for durability and ease of maintenance.

Are residential ramps suitable for all property types? Ramps can be installed on various properties, including homes with stairs, porches, or uneven terrain, to improve accessibility.

What should property owners consider before installing a residential ramp? It’s important to evaluate space availability, slope requirements, and local building codes to ensure proper installation and safety.
